Meaning, origin, history

Achilles is a strong and powerful name of Greek origin, derived from the mythological hero Achilles. The name means "pain" or "grief," which refers to the suffering that the hero caused his mother, Thetis, by choosing to participate in the Trojan War. According to Greek mythology, Achilles was the son of Thetis, a sea nymph, and Peleus, a mortal king. He was known for his exceptional strength, courage, and skill in battle. However, he had a weakness - a vulnerable heel that was not protected by the divine power granted to him by his mother. The name Achilles has been used throughout history and is still popular today, especially among those who appreciate its rich cultural heritage and powerful meaning. It's a strong and memorable name that carries with it a sense of historical significance and heroism.
